Transaction 38108ab620bbf6e777a2a6b51a238e70cc6939efc1c8e5bed018a86514fa7842

3 Input
2 Outputs
  • 38108ab620bbf6e777a2a6b51a238e70cc6939efc1c8e5bed018a86514fa7842:0
  • value  521739
    address  3M6L2dJVYjyPMXLKrA4iCy7QrHfudBU8dm
  • 38108ab620bbf6e777a2a6b51a238e70cc6939efc1c8e5bed018a86514fa7842:1
  • value  1139392
    address  39y2ZHPrQtRNhwAD6DiundcJkqdbG9Ab4L